Kegalle
Sri Lanka
The nearest town to the Pinnawala Elephant Orphanage, Kegalle sits on the main Colombo–Kandy road in Sri Lanka's Sabaragamuwa Province, making it a practical base for visiting one of the country's most visited wildlife attractions. The surrounding district produces rubber, graphite, and precious stones, and the wider region holds UNESCO World Heritage sites within reach.
